Decoding the ALL MOSFET EQUIVALENT BOOK Datasheet
An “ALL MOSFET EQUIVALENT BOOK Datasheet” isn’t a single datasheet in the traditional sense. It’s more accurately described as a comprehensive compilation or database of MOSFET (Metal-Oxide-Semiconductor Field-Effect Transistor) specifications and, most importantly, equivalent or substitute parts. Think of it as a cross-reference guide designed to help you identify alternative MOSFETs when your desired component is unavailable, obsolete, or simply too expensive. Its primary purpose is to provide a roadmap for finding suitable replacements without having to sift through countless individual datasheets.
These “books” can take various forms – physical printed catalogs, online databases, or software programs. Regardless of the format, they typically include a wealth of information about each MOSFET, such as:
- Voltage ratings (Vds, Vgs)
- Current ratings (Id)
- On-resistance (Rds(on))
- Package type
- Pinout diagrams
- Datasheet links
And most critically, a list of potential equivalent MOSFETs, frequently including cross-references between different manufacturers. This information helps ensure that the replacement part meets the essential requirements of your circuit. The value of an “ALL MOSFET EQUIVALENT BOOK Datasheet” lies in its time-saving capabilities. Instead of manually comparing parameters from multiple datasheets, you can quickly identify potential replacements based on a single source. This is particularly useful in repair scenarios, where you might need to substitute a failed component with whatever is readily available. They are also essential for sourcing alternative parts when faced with supply chain disruptions or component shortages. The datasheets also contain vital information regarding the safe operating conditions for each part.
